Key stuck!!

Key won't come of out of the key slot. pushing on it will turn the radio and dash lights on or off but it won't come out. I was able to pull it out with force...didnt break anything but it appears that piece that you slide the key into isn't coming back far enough on its track to release. Any ideas?...i tried to lightly pry around the slider with a knife but it wouldn't release.
